Mortgage Rates Slip Slightly This Week
Freddie Mac today released the results of its Primary Mortgage Market Survey (PMMS) in which the 30-year fixed-rate mortgage (FRM) averaged 6.15 percent, with an average 0.6 point, for the week ending January 12, 2006, down from last week's average of 6.21 percent. Last year at this time, the 30-year FRM averaged 5.74 percent.Full Story:
